I'll speak up then :) What I _really_ would like to see ASAP : 1) Dropping digest-* files for real (ie, not even having them on the master rsync server and CVS) 2) Slotted deps (I had the feeling we were really close to having this a while back, and then radio silence, maybe I missed the final announcement?) 3) USE-deps As for the politics behind the naming of the EAPI, where it should be placed in the ebuild, whether it should be in metadata.xml or in the filename, I don't really care that much. I'm much more interested in the 3 points above. To all devs that will end up hacking on PMS and their respective PM : don't let yourselves drown into loooooong term plans.
